McConnell Files Cloture on Bill to End Taxpayer Funding of Abortion as House Dems State Intent to FORCE Taxpayers to Pay for Abortions at Home and Abroad

Washington, D.C. – This afternoon Senate Majority Leader Mitch McConnell filed cloture on the motion to proceed to the No Taxpayer Funding for Abortion and Abortion Insurance Full Disclosure Act of 2019 (S. 109), setting the stage for a cloture vote this week. This would be the first time the bill has received a vote in the U.S. Senate. Co-sponsored by Sens. Roger Wicker (R-MS), James Lankford (R-OK), and Pat Roberts (R-KS), the legislation establishes a permanent, government-wide prohibition on federal funding for abortion, prohibits federal subsidies in the form of Obamacare tax credits for health plans that include abortion, and strengthens disclosure requirements for plans that include abortion.

McConnell’s motion comes as House Democrats have vowed to repeal the Hyde Amendment, longstanding federal policy that prevents taxpayer funding of abortion on demand. On the first day of the new Congress, House Democrats also acted to undo President Trump’s Global Protect Life Policy which prevents taxpayer dollars from being used to support foreign groups that perform or promote abortion overseas. Marist polling released yesterday reveals most Americans (54 percent) oppose taxpayer funding of abortion at home and 75 percent oppose using taxpayer dollars to fund abortion abroad, including 80 percent of Independents, 56 percent of Democrats, and 64 percent of people who call themselves pro-choice.
